|  | Hidden from the world within Botswana's Okavango Delta and situated just off the north-western tip of Chiefs Island, is the secret paradise of Mombo.

| Large concentrations of wildlife occur right in front of the new camp. It is not impossible to see up to twelve different mammal species from the comfort of your veranda! Giant umbrella thorns and Ilala palms dot the expansive plains to create a magnificent savannah landscape alongside the marshes and floodplains of the Delta.
Mombo prides itself at being a yearround exclusive wildlife destination (especially for predators) and a premier site for photography enthusiasts. Many of the Cheetah photos reproduced in National Geographic's December 1999 issue and the photos of wild dog in the May 1999 issue were taken here. Mombo was rated as one of the top destinations of the 'Ultimate Safari' in the March 1999 issue of Conde Nast Traveler. Mombo also ranks as one of the best lodges in Southern Africa according to the July 2000 issue of Harpers and Queen. |

| Facilities The dining room is under thatch raised on decking. If one prefers, there is also a kgotla (boma) for dining under the stars.
A plunge pool overlooks the plains. | Accommodation 3 tented rooms en suite
Each tented room is raised off the ground offering great views over the floodplains. The new rooms have a tented camp feel, but are luxuriously appointed. The main living area is under thatch and canvas.
The bathrooms include an indoor shower with hot and cold running water as well as an outdoor shower. | Family Parties with children between the ages of 8 and 12 years are required to book Private activities (unless they have booked the camps on an exclusive basis). Charter flights: - To/from Maun 30 minutes - To/from Kasane 80 minutes - Kasane to Victoria Falls 20 minutes
Airstrip details: Co-ordinates - S19.12.68, E022.47.51 - 15 minutes drive from the camp - Licensed for heavier aircraft up to 5700kg MAUW (maximum all up weight) and can take King Airs provided they have flotation gear. |
